Ocean University of China Researchers Update Knowledge of Liver Cancer (Novel dual CAFs and tumour cell targeting pH and ROS dual sensitive micelles for targeting delivery of paclitaxel to liver cancer).

Abstract

A new report from researchers at Ocean University of China discusses the development of a dual-targeting, pH/reactive oxygen species (ROS) sensitive nano-drug delivery system for liver cancer. The researchers aimed to address the shortcomings of current tumor therapy by targeting both the tumor cells and the surrounding tumor stromal microenvironment. The system utilizes hyaluronic acid (HA) with CD44 receptor targeting on the surface of tumor cells and a dipeptide Z-glycine-proline (ZGP) with specific targeting of fibroblast activating protein (FAP) on the surface of cancer-associated fibroblasts (CAFs). By introducing thioketone bond and ketone condensation bond, the system takes advantage of the highly reactive ROS and low pH microenvironment at the tumor site to achieve drug release and aggregation, improving the bioavailability of the drug. This research provides a potential strategy for targeted drug delivery in liver cancer treatment. [Extracted from the article]
